    Pakistan record whitewash over West Indies in T20I series File Photo

    Pakistan has beaten West Indies in third mathc for a whitewash victory in three-T20I series held in Sindh capital.

    West Indies led by skipper Jason Mohammed put together 153 runs after winning the toss and opting to bat first.

    Skipper of the touring team said following the toss that the team would strive to put together at least 180 runs target for Pakistan to chase, claiming that the pitch was favourable for batsmen tonight.

    Opener Andre Fletcher top-scored with a 43-ball 52, hitting three sixes and four boundaries. Marlon Samuels scored 31 off 25 balls, and Denesh Ramdin chipped in with an 18-ball 42 not out, smashing three sixes and four boundaries.

    However, the team was 152 against Pakistan and the green shirts achieved the target.

    Pakistan earlier had beaten Indies in two T20I matches held one after the other in Karachi.
